poised 英英释义

adj
  1. in full control of your faculties
    e.g. the witness remained collected throughout the cross-examination
    e.g. perfectly poised and sure of himself
    e.g. more self-contained and more dependable than many of the early frontiersmen
    e.g. strong and self-possessed in the face of trouble
    Synonym: collected equanimous self-collected self-contained self-possessed
  2. marked by balance or equilibrium and readiness for action
    e.g. a gull in poised flight
    e.g. George's poised hammer
